About the Crux SWRBM-57 Wiring Interface

Dave Delamere

Wire in a new radio

Crux's SWRBM-57 interface ensures that you can keep the steering wheel audio controls and the factory analog amplifier in your vehicle when you replace the factory radio. Connect this interface to the wires on your new stereo's wiring harness, and you've covered the power, ground, and factory speaker connections for your new stereo.

You'll only be able to retain your steering wheel audio controls with a compatible car stereo made by Alpine, Boss, Blaupunkt, Clarion, Dual, Jensen, JVC, Kenwood, Pioneer, Sony or Soundstream. No other brands are currently compatible.

The SWRBM-57 interface also offers the parking brake, reverse, and Vehicle Speed Sensor (V.S.S.) outputs that you'll need if you're installing a navigation receiver.

Note: This adapter will not work with the digital amp used in some systems. See Details for a list of compatible car stereos.

Product highlights:

  • connect a new stereo in select 1999-2013 BMW, Porsche, Mercedes-Benz, and Smart models
  • retains steering wheel audio controls with select car stereos
  • provides connections for Vehicle Speed Sensor (V.S.S.), reverse gear, and illumination for installing navigation receivers
  • warranty: 1 year
  • MFR # SWRBM-57C

What's in the box:

  • Radio replacement interface module (for BMW/Mercedes)
  • 2 Wiring harnesses
  • 2 SWC harnesses
  • Installation Instructions

Product Research

Features

Radio Replacement Interface: The CRUX SWRBM-57 is a radio replacement interface for select BMW and Mercedes vehicles. It facilitates the integration of an aftermarket radio to enable retention of factory features when replacing a factory installed radio. This interface is also pre-programmed for retention of steering wheel controls.

Compatibility: The CRUX SWRBM-57 is supported by the following BMW and Mercedes vehicles; with non-amplified or amplified factory audio systems including Bose (except Bose with fiber-optic amplifiers). Not compatible with vehicle's featuring fiber-optic digital amplifiers.

Make Model  Year Harness
BMW 1 Series (E81/82/87/88) 2007-2013 Quadlock
3 Series (E90/91/92) 2005-2012 Quadlock
Mercedes A-Class (W169)  Audio 5 2004-2010 ISO
Quadlock 2004-2010 Quadlock
B-Class (W245) Audio 5 2004-2010 ISO
Quadlock 2004-2010 Quadlock
C-Class W203 2000-2003 ISO
W203 2000-2006 Quadlock
W204 2007-2012 Quadlock
CLK-Class (W208) 1999-2002 ISO
E-Class W210 1999-2000 ISO
W212 2009-2012 Quadlock
M-Class (W164) 2005-2011 Quadlock
R-Class (W251) 2006-2011 Quadlock
SL-Class (R230) 2001-2004 ISO
Sprinter (W906) 2010-2017 Quadlock
Note: Two vehicle harnesses (Quadlock or ISO) are included with the interface; you will only use one of these harnesses based on your type of vehicle.

Steering Wheel Control Retention: The CRUX SWRBM-57 also features a steering wheel control output for Pioneer, Sony, Alpine, Clarion, Kenwood, JVC, Jensen, Dual/Axxera, Boss and other aftermarket head units. The steering wheel control output consists of a right-angle 3.5mm connector and a light blue/yellow wire (use the connection that your aftermarket head unit is fitted with).  The SWRBM-57 interface module will work with any of the listed aftermarket head units, by setting its three dip-switches (see owner's manual for appropriate setting).

Note: The steering wheel control harness features two 4-pin connectors (labeled - Pioneer/Sony and Alpine/Clarion/Kenwood/JVC). You will only plug in one of these connectors to the interface module, based on the type aftermarket head unit you are installing.

Navigation Outputs: The CRUX SWRBM-57 radio replacement interface module provides a VSS (vehicle speed sense) and a Reverse Gear output to make installing an aftermarket Navigation radio simpler and less time consuming.

Amp Turn-On: The CRUX SWRBM-57 provides an amplifier turn-on lead for your vehicle's factory analog amplifiers (if equipped). This adapter is not compatible with vehicles that feature fiber-optic, digital amplifiers.

Q
I have a 2002 Mercedes E320 sedan without GPS head unit. Time to replace it! I want to maintain the use of original BOSE amp and speakers. The connection from the head unit to the amp is via fiber optics. I have not found any adapters that will work with the digital amp. Suggestions?
paul  Jan 09, 2023
1 answer
A
Greetings Paul, and thank you for your question. We have been offering a standard analog wire adapter for the 2002 E320 for a number of years now, and still do. I checked our database for your E320 and saw nothing mentioning fiber optic from the radio to the amp. This Crux SWRBM-57 is the recommended wire adapter for your vehicle.
hogan  Jan 10, 2023 (Staff)
